Abstract

Requirements of the information age causes new challenges for universities – necessity to change teaching and learning process to ensure that students be able to interpret non-standardized information for problem solving and decision making and have skills of effective turning their knowledge into action which is a requisite that graduates from universities will be innovative and will become so called knowledge workers. The purpose of the paper is to attract educators’ attention to the potential of getting synergy effect from integration of intelligent tutoring and knowledge assessment systems with personal knowledge management systems. The conceptual framework is based on multiagent paradigm and the novel approach how to support student-centered individualized study process using traditional modules of intelligent tutoring systems (ITSs): tutoring, student diagnosis and domain knowledge modules is described. The conception of graph based pedagogical model is given as well as implementation aspects of two systems (a part of the framework) – the intelligent tutoring system MIPITS and the intelligent knowledge assessment system IKAS are overviewed.
